105544-70-5,625128-25-8,336192-28-0,500130-49-4,477581-83-2,82289-46-1 Supplier | CHEM-SHOP.CN
CMO CDMO service. CHEM-SHOP.CN supply 105544-70-5,625128-25-8,336192-28-0,500130-49-4,477581-83-2,82289-46-1 and related compounds.
336192-28-0 477581-83-2 500130-49-4 625128-25-8 105544-70-5 82289-46-1